As a reminder for fiscal year (FY) 2021 Capital Magnet Fund applicants, the deadline for online submission of the SF-424 Mandatory through Grants.gov for this year’s funding round is October 12, 2021 at 11:59 p.m. Eastern Time (ET). The deadline for online submission of the rest of the application materials through the CDFI Fund’s Awards Management Information System (AMIS) is November 9, 2021 at 5:00 p.m. ET. Please review the Notice of Funding Availability (NOFA) for more detailed information.
